Private Mortgage Lenders: Your Alternative to Traditional Financing
Navigating the mortgage market can be daunting, especially if you don't qualify. When faced with obstacles, considering private mortgage lenders might be a valuable alternative to standard financing. Private lenders are non-bank who fund mortgages outside the framework of public banks. This unconventional approach can offer benefits not always found in mainstream lending practices.
- Benefits of private mortgage lenders include:
- Streamlined approval times
- Lenient lending criteria
- Customized loan options
However, it's essential to thoroughly research and compare private lenders to ensure you find the best terms and conditions for your circumstances.
